St. George Orthodox Church in Brčko District, Bosnia and Herzegovina, serves as an important place of worship for the local Orthodox Christian community. The church is dedicated to St. George, a revered saint in Orthodox Christianity, symbolizing faith and resilience. While detailed architectural and historical specifics of the church are limited, it represents the religious diversity and cultural heritage of the Brčko District, a unique administrative unit in Bosnia and Herzegovina. The church is a focal point for Orthodox believers in the area, hosting religious services and community events. It reflects the coexistence of different ethnic and religious groups within the region, contributing to the cultural mosaic of Bosnia and Herzegovina. Visitors to the church can experience the peaceful spiritual atmosphere and observe Orthodox Christian traditions. The church’s presence underscores the historical presence and continuity of Orthodox Christianity in this part of the Balkans. It stands as a testament to the religious identity and cultural history of the Orthodox faithful in Brčko.

Interesting facts

  • The church is dedicated to St. George, a prominent saint in Orthodox Christianity known for his legendary battle with a dragon, symbolizing the triumph of good over evil.
  • Brčko District is a unique self-governing administrative unit in Bosnia and Herzegovina, known for its multi-ethnic and multi-religious population, including Orthodox Christians.
